WebNov 28, 2016 · State governments provide a wide array of tax breaks for their elderly residents. Almost every state that levies an income tax allows some form of income tax exemption or credit for citizens over age 65 that is unavailable to non-elderly taxpayers. Most states also provide special property tax breaks to the elderly. WebJan 27, 2024 · Different Filing Threshold: A single tax payer can have gross income of up to $14,250 before required to file a tax return in 2024. The tax-filing threshold is $27,800 for couples when both are age 65 and older. Note, there may be reasons to file anyway as refunds, earned income credit, stimulus payment.
